Enterprise & Arkema enter propylene agreement

The French company, Arkema, has reached a deal with Enterprise Products Partners, the American midstream energy company, for the supply of propylene.

As a result of the development of shale gas currently taking place in the United States, the contract secures a long-term supply (over a decade) of propylene produced by propane dehydrogenation (PDH) and will strengthen the competitiveness of the coating solutions segment.

The new agreement will now account for a large portion of Arkema’s propylene feedstock in the US. Propylene is a key raw material for acrylics, a major sector for Arkema and where the group is big player in the US.

In May 2014, Enterprise Products received the required permits for this project and construction of the plant has already begun. It is due to be completed during the first half of 2016. This new agreement reflects Arkema’s growth strategy to continue its expansion in the US.
